Shattered Realms: The Dragon's Heart of Ice
In the ancient realm of Xilin, where the mountains kissed the sky and the seas roared with the ancient spirits, there was a legend that whispered through the ages. The Dragon's Heart of Ice, a mythical gemstone that could freeze the essence of life itself, lay hidden deep within the heart of the frigid Great Ice Mountain. It was said that those who possessed it could control the elements, bending the very laws of nature to their will.
Amidst the swirling snowflakes and howling winds, there lived a young warrior named Liya, whose eyes held the fire of countless battles. She was the daughter of the once-great dragon slayer, a name that had faded with the passing of time. Yet, the legacy of her father's prowess was etched into her soul, and it was this legacy that drove her to the perilous path that lay ahead.
Liya's journey began in the town of Zhanling, where the air was thick with the scent of pine and the echoes of ancient legends. She had come seeking guidance from the town's wise elder, Master Feng. "The Dragon's Heart of Ice," Master Feng began, his voice as deep and resonant as the mountains themselves, "is no ordinary treasure. It is a fragment of the dragon's essence, a piece of the celestial that has fallen to the mortal realm."
Liya listened intently, her heart pounding with anticipation. "But how do I find it?" she asked.
"The path is clear, but treacherous," Master Feng replied. "You must cross the Great Ice Mountain, a place where the snow is so thick that it could engulf a thousand souls. Beyond its peak lies the heart of the dragon, guarded by the Ice Serpent, a beast of legend that has never been defeated."
As Liya set out, she was accompanied by her loyal steed, a snow-white mare named Moonlight, whose coat shimmered like the first frost of winter. The journey was long and arduous, and the cold gnawed at their bones with each step. The Great Ice Mountain was a living entity, its slopes shifting and changing with the whims of the elements. Liya and Moonlight had to navigate treacherous crevices, icy chasms, and blinding snowstorms.
As they neared the summit, the air grew colder, and the wind howled with a voice that seemed to echo the despair of the lost souls that had perished on this treacherous path. The Ice Serpent, a creature of pure ice and malice, lay coiled around the entrance to the cave that housed the Dragon's Heart of Ice.
Liya, with her sword drawn and her heart set on her goal, approached the Ice Serpent. The beast's eyes glowed with a malevolent light, and its scales shimmered with an icy sheen. A battle ensued, the kind that only the gods could witness. Liya fought with all her might, her sword dancing through the air with the precision of a celestial ballet. The Ice Serpent lunged, its icy breath freezing the very air around it, but Liya was not to be deterred.
The battle raged on, and in the midst of it, Liya's sword struck true, slicing through the Ice Serpent's heart. The creature's form began to shatter, and the ice around them started to crack and crumble. The Dragon's Heart of Ice, a gemstone pulsing with a cold, otherworldly light, lay exposed.
Liya reached out, her fingers trembling with the weight of her victory. As she touched the gemstone, a blinding light enveloped her, and for a moment, she was lost to the void. When the light faded, Liya found herself standing at the edge of a vast, frozen expanse. The Dragon's Heart of Ice was in her grasp, and with it, the power to control the very essence of ice.
Yet, as she held the gemstone, Liya realized that the true power of the Dragon's Heart of Ice was not in its ability to freeze, but in its capacity to reveal the truth. She had seen the past, the present, and the future, and she understood that the path she had chosen was not one of conquest, but one of responsibility.
With the Dragon's Heart of Ice, Liya returned to the world, her heart heavy with the weight of her newfound knowledge. She knew that the power she had been granted was a gift, but also a burden. She would have to use it wisely, for the fate of her realm now rested in her hands.
The Dragon's Heart of Ice had changed Liya forever. She was no longer just a warrior, but a guardian, a protector of the realms. And so, she set forth on a new journey, one that would not only shape her destiny but also that of the world around her.
